Facebook community called Rage Against The Rickshaws attracts 117 anguished Bangaloreans in three weeks
With auto drivers driving on faulty meters and demanding double the metered amount after 9 pm, a Facebook community called Rage Against The Rickshaws is attracting several anguished Bangaloreans.
The community, which was created three weeks ago, already has 117 members.
The administrator of the page Nikhil Narayanan (28), a copywriter, said, "I was so tired of the constant struggle to get rickshaws that I created this page. On one occasion, even calling the traffic police control room did not help.
M Manjunath, president of Adarsh Auto Drivers Union, confirmed that out of 80,000 autos in Bangalore, around 25,000 make life difficult for customers |
